LS14 6LE lies on Hansby Avenue in Leeds. LS14 6LE is located in the Killingbeck & Seacroft electoral ward, within the metropolitan district of Leeds and the English Parliamentary constituency of Leeds East.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S West Yorkshire ICB - 15F and the police force is West Yorkshire.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
